wrangle is a noun but argufy is not a noun.

wrangle and argufy both are verbs.

As verbs, argufy is a hypernym of wrangle; that is, argufy is a word with a broader meaning than wrangle:
  • wrangle: to quarrel noisily, angrily or disruptively
  • argufy: have a disagreement over something
Other hypernyms of wrangle include altercate, dispute, quarrel, scrap.
